May 10th, 2015 03:22 PM #10489My 2008 Innova vvti automatic had some cracking sounds below the engine and the mechanic said the catalytic converter is the culprit. So the mechanic removed the catalytic converter and the annoying sound is gone. My question is, would its removal have an effect on the engine performance? I was told that the car has 2 catalytic converters, so the removal of one of them would have no effect at all....Is this true? has anyone done this to his car?...
